1. Notion AI
Best for: Productivity & Knowledge Management
Why it’s hot: Notion went from being your digital notebook to your full-blown knowledge command center. In 2025, it’s equipped with deeply integrated AI that can summarize meetings, auto-generate documentation, and even build project roadmaps from natural language input.
Killer feature: Ask it to “Create a go-to-market strategy for our new product” and get a full plan in minutes.
2. Linear
Best for: Product & Engineering Teams
Why it’s hot: Speed and simplicity. Linear blends issue tracking, product roadmaps, and sprints into a beautiful interface that teams actually enjoy using. It’s become the gold standard for fast-moving dev teams.
Killer feature: Real-time collaboration with built-in AI assistance to help prioritize bugs, suggest sprint plans, and write user stories.
3. Jasper
Best for: AI-powered Content Marketing
Why it’s hot: Jasper continues to lead the content AI space in 2025 with industry-specific tone settings, brand voice consistency, and collaborative workflows. It’s not just generating text—it’s doing on-brand marketing.
Killer feature: AI brand memory that remembers your company voice across campaigns, ads, blogs, and emails.
4. ClickUp 3.0
Best for: Project & Task Management
Why it’s hot: The 3.0 version has redefined how teams manage work, with deeper automation, customizable dashboards, and built-in AI that gives proactive project suggestions. It’s becoming a true “work OS.”
Killer feature: AI-powered work summarizer that gives execs a high-level snapshot of team progress without digging through tasks.
5. Zapier Central
Best for: Workflow Automation
Why it’s hot: In 2025, Zapier is less about simple zaps and more about intelligent, adaptive workflows. “Zapier Central” now uses AI to suggest automations based on your tool usage—and build them for you.
Killer feature: Predictive automations based on behavior. It sees your habits and starts connecting tools before you even ask.
6. Superhuman
Best for: Email Productivity
Why it’s hot: Fast, beautiful, and now even smarter. Superhuman’s AI layer drafts replies, prioritizes messages based on your patterns, and helps you hit inbox zero faster than ever. Still the favorite of power users and execs.
Killer feature: “Command Center” that lets you triage, respond, and schedule emails in a visual, game-like experience.
